[MacPorts] #25575: ${prefix}/bin/perl missing with perl5.x +mangle_names

MacPorts noreply at macports.org
Wed Jul 7 12:10:35 PDT 2010


#25575: ${prefix}/bin/perl missing with perl5.x +mangle_names
-------------------------------+--------------------------------------------
 Reporter:  manphiz@…          |       Owner:  macports-tickets@…                   
     Type:  enhancement        |      Status:  new                                  
 Priority:  Normal             |   Milestone:                                       
Component:  ports              |     Version:  1.9.1                                
 Keywords:                     |        Port:  perl5                                
-------------------------------+--------------------------------------------
 When using mangle_names variant in perl5.x ports, ${prefix}/bin/perl gets
 deleted, so that if all perl5.x is installed using +mangle_names there
 will be no ${prefix}/bin/perl, and everything depends on it breaks.  So it
 might be beneficial to let perl5 port provide the executable to prevent it
 from missing.

 On the other hand, there might be some value to let ${prefix}/bin/perl
 missing so that `/usr/bin/env perl` uses the system perl.  In this case
 all ports should use ${prefix}/bin/perl5 provided by perl5 port so
 everything still works.  Just my 2 cents :)

-- 
Ticket URL: <http://trac.macports.org/ticket/25575>
MacPorts <http://www.macports.org/>
Ports system for Mac OS


More information about the macports-tickets mailing list